Abstract

The facsimile re-dials when a transmission error occurs during sending process and sends manuscript from a page to which an error occurs. The method comprises the steps: (A) scanning manuscript to be transmitted and storing manuscript on a RAM by line and page units; (B) dialing a receiver and sending manuscript; (C) checking transmission error during the step (B) by page units; (D) checking a loop error when a transmission error occurs and redialling a receiver; (E) sending remaining pages from a page in which the transmission error occurred; (F) repeating the step (D) and (E) till all manuscript is transmitted; and (G) clearing a RAM and stopping sending.

본 발명은 팩시밀리(Facsimile)의 원고송신 방법에 관한 것으로, 특히 에러(error)발생시 자동으로 재 다이얼링(Dialing)하여, 송신완료를 자동을 수행하도록한 팩시밀리의 자동원고 송신방법에 관한 것이다.BACKGROUND OF THE INVENTION 1. Field of the Invention [0001] The present invention relates to a facsimile document transmission method. In particular, the present invention relates to a facsimile automatic document transmission method for automatically re-dialing when an error occurs, thereby automatically performing transmission completion.

종래 팩시밀리에 있어서는 원고 송신중 에러발생시 선로가 절단된후 사용자에게 에러메시지를 송출하였으며, 이와같은 상태에서 사용자는 다시 원고를 정착한후 다이얼링하고, 송신을 다시 해야만 되었다.In the conventional facsimile, when an error occurs during document transmission, an error message is sent to the user after the line is cut. In such a state, the user has to settle the document again, dial, and transmit again.

이때 사용자가 원고의 송신결과를 보고자 할 때는 송신 종료시까지 기다려야하고, 또한 에러발생시 다시 정착, 다이얼링해야하는 문제점이 있었다.At this time, when the user wants to see the transmission result of the original, there is a problem of waiting until the end of the transmission and fixing and dialing again when an error occurs.

본 발명은 이와같은 문제점을 해결하기 위하여 에러발생시 선로가 떨어지게 되어도 자동적인 재다이얼링으로 선로를 연결하고, 에러난 현행 데이지부터 다시 송신하여 송신완료를 자동적으로 수행하도록한 팩시밀리의 자동원고 송신방법을 창안한 것으로, 이를 첨부한 도면에 의해 상세히 설명하면 다음과 같다.In order to solve the above problems, the present invention devised a method for transmitting an automatic document of a facsimile which automatically connects a line by automatic redialing even if the line is dropped in the event of an error, and transmits the error from the current daisy. If it is described in detail by the accompanying drawings as follows.

제1도는 본 발명 자동원고 송신방법의 전체구성도로서 이에 도시한 바와같이, 원고를 장착하고, 원고 데이타를 라인별로 수광하게한 화상수광부(1)와, 상기 화상수광부(1)의 출력 데이타를 직렬로 송출하고 대역 압축의 과정을 수행하게한 화신호처리부(2)와, 롬(5)에 저장된 프로그램에 의해 제어되어 상기 화신호제어부(2)의 데이타를 램(3)에 저장하고, 모뎀부(6)를 통해 송신하게한 마이크로프로세서(4)로 구성한 것이다.1 is an overall configuration diagram of an automatic document transmission method according to the present invention. As shown in FIG. 1, an image receiving unit 1 which mounts an original and receives original data on a line-by-line basis, and output data of the image receiving unit 1 are shown. The signal processing unit 2, which transmits serially and performs the process of band compression, is controlled by a program stored in the ROM 5, and stores the data of the signal processing unit 2 in the RAM 3, and the modem It consists of the microprocessor 4 made to transmit through the part 6. As shown in FIG.

이와같이 구성된 본 발명을 신호흐름도인 제2도에 의해 설명하면 다음과 같다.The present invention configured as described above will be described with reference to FIG.

먼저 파워가 온되면, 시스템을 초기화시키고, 대기상태로 들어간후 원고의 장착여부를 판별한다.First, when the power is turned on, the system is initialized, and after entering the standby state, it is determined whether or not the original is attached.

이때 원고가 장착되면, 송신팩시밀리는 라인별로 원고를 독취하여 램(3)에 대역 압축한 데이타를 저장하고, 라인의 끝인지를 판별하여 끝이 아니면, 1라인을 증가시킨후 상기 N번째 라인 독취과정을 다시 수행하며, 라인의 끝이면, 페이지의 끝여부를 판별한다.At this time, when the original is loaded, the transmission fax reads the original for each line, stores the data compressed in the RAM 3, determines whether it is the end of the line, increases the number of one line if it is not the end, and then reads the Nth line. The process is executed again. If the line is at the end, it determines whether the page is at the end.

이와같이 하여 페이지의 끝이 아니면, 1페이지를 증가 시킨후 상기 N번째 라인독취과정을 다시 수행하며, 페이지의 끝이면, 수신처리로 다이얼링하여 프로토콜(proctocal)을 교환하고 데이타 송신모우드로 진입한뒤 K번째 페이지를 송신한다.If this is not the end of the page, increase the number of pages by one page and repeat the process of reading the Nth line. If the end of the page, dial the receive process to exchange protocols and enter the data transmission mode. Send the first page.

여기서 송신중 에러가 발생되어, 선로가 절단되면, 상기 다이얼링 과정을 다시 수행하여 에러 발생된 페이지부터 다시 자동송신하고, 에러가 발생되지 않으면, 라인의 끝상태를 확인한다.Here, if an error occurs during transmission and the line is cut, the dialing process is performed again to automatically transmit from the page where the error occurred, and if the error does not occur, check the end state of the line.

이때 라인의 끝이 아니면 1라인을 증가한후 상기 K번째 페이지송신과정을 반복하고, 라인의 끝이면, 메모지를 클리어한후 완료한다.At this time, if the end of the line is increased by one line, the K th page transmission process is repeated. If the end of the line, the memo is cleared and then completed.

따라서 사용자가 송신원고를 장착한뒤 수신처로 다이얼링만 하면 이후의 원고전송 과정은 팩시밀리에 의해 자동적으로 수행된다.Therefore, when the user loads the original and dials it to the destination, subsequent document transmission is automatically performed by the fax.

즉 송신도중 에러가 발생되면, 자동 재다이얼하여 에러발생된 페이지부터 송신하고, 송신완료때까지 계속 반복하게 된다.In other words, if an error occurs during transmission, automatic redialing starts from the page where the error occurred, and repeats until the transmission is completed.

이상에서 설명한 바와같이 본 발명은 에러발생시 재다이얼링과정을 자동으로 수행하여 송신을 완료하므로 번거로운 작업을 수동으로 하지 않아되는 시간적인 효율성이 있는 효과가 있는 것이다.As described above, the present invention has the effect of time efficiency that does not have to be manually performed because the transmission is completed by automatically performing a redialing process when an error occurs.
